A.I.M. Internships

Apologetics comes from the Greek word apologia and differs significantly from evangelizing which comes from the Greek word euangelizo.  Generally speaking, to evangelize means to share the Gospel.  Apologetics, on the other hand, means to give a reasoned defense of the Gospel.  A.I.M. is specifically designed to expose senior high and college-age Evangelicals to the rigors of apologetics to Latter-day Saints by offering both part-time and full-time internships. 

A.I.M is currently offered in June and July and is headquartered in Idaho Falls, Idaho.  Out-of-area interns are responsible for their own transportation and food; lodging, however, is provided by the A.I.M. hosts.  Although A.I.M. is a volunteer internship the experience to be gained is priceless!

A.I.M. Training

A.I.M. interns will first and foremost be equipped to understand the essential differences between the LDS and evangelical doctrines of God, Jesus and the Gospel.  Effective witnessing strategies are combined with these doctrinal studies to prepare A.I.M. interns for their in-the-trenches apologetics mission to Latter-day Saints.  A.I.M. interns will also be given opportunities to help teach and train their fellow interns and peers.  The bulk of the training is conducted by STS Founder and Director, Mike Ghiglia.  Former Mormons, Joel Peterson and pastor Ken Parker of Covenant Bible Church in Rexburg serve as adjunct teachers.   The A.I.M. teaching team is committed to honing the apologetic skills of each and every A.I.M. intern while stressing the absolute importance of maintaining Christ-like conduct when witnessing. 

A.I.M. Research

A.I.M. interns will also be exposed to the world of apologetics research.  This is one of the most time consuming aspects of apologetics ministry and therefore one of the most valuable ways A.I.M. interns may assist Mike Ghiglia.  LDS General Authorities and scholars publish volumes of literature that help to clarify and interpret essential LDS doctrine and attempt to refute core evangelical beliefs.  As A.I.M. interns conduct their research they will be expected to identify key LDS arguments and biblical proof texts so that Mike may assimilate them into both their training and the MLBS Bible Study.     

A.I.M. Mission

The final thrust of A.I.M. is our outreach to students of BYU-Idaho and residents of Rexburg.  Being that A.I.M. is a 4-week program it gives interns a depth of experience that is not available on our short-term M2M program for high school students.  If M2M whets the appetite for apologetics to Latter-day Saints, then A.I.M. is the feast.  Another difference is that because A.I.M. interns are senior high and college age, they are given more independence to challenge the boundaries of their comfort zones when witnessing.  All in all the Apologetics Internship and Mission with STS Ministries is a well-rounded experience that pays big dividends in building one's faith!
